Title: Sylvia Lui Lee: Innovator in Power and Vehicle Technology

Introduction

Sylvia Lui Lee is a prominent inventor based in San Jose, CA, known for her innovative contributions to power transfer protocols and vehicle stability systems. With a total of 15 patents to her name, she has made significant strides in enhancing safety and efficiency in technology.

Latest Patents

Among her latest inventions is the "Dual Direction Power and Data Transfer Protocol," which aims to improve the efficiency of power and data transmission. Another notable patent is the "Safety Detection" device, designed to monitor the condition of power outlets and reduce or interrupt power in potentially dangerous situations. This device includes a reporting function to alert users about hazardous conditions. Additionally, she developed a "Flexible Hybrid Drive System for Vehicle Stability Control," which integrates a multi-wheeled vehicle with a drop-in electric drive motor and a master controller. This system is particularly beneficial for legacy vehicles originally designed for internal combustion engines, enhancing their stability and propulsion capabilities.
